Rehab & Healthy Living – The Roadmap
Terrie Enis, PT, MSPT: Terrie has nearly 20 years of experience in her field. She graduated from the University of Massachusetts/Lowell with a Bachelor of Science degree in physical therapy and later received her advanced master’s degree in physical therapy from there as well. Early in her career, she worked in private orthopedic clinics developing orthopedic, sports and manual therapy skills. She joined Emerson in 1999 as a Senior Therapist in our Westford facility and was promoted to Outpatient Rehab Manager in 2007. Her clinical expertise includes rehabilitation of the athlete and spinal rehabilitation. She has designed and implemented conditioning programs for girls and boys ice hockey teams as well as clinical research related to both basketball and hockey players. Terrie is certified as a Clinical Instructor by the American Physical Therapy Association and in 2004 was named Clinical Educator of the Year by the New England Consortium of Academic Coordinators of Clinical Education.
